
Shoulder Pads
NFL team equipment managers use hook and loop to adjust shoulder pads and customize them to each player’s specific protection needs. VELCRO® straps allow for quick adjustments to ensure a snug fit, improving comfort and stability during play. VELCRO® helps attach and position additional padding or protective gear, such as rib or neck pads, and secures jersey sleeves, preventing them from riding up or getting pulled. The quick-release nature of the VELCRO® also makes it easier for players to put on or take off their gear swiftly, especially during mid-game adjustments.Headset
NFL teams use headsets to communicate between coaches and players. On most teams, the messages are sent to the quarterbacks, so they are usually the ones who wear the headset on the field. A few years ago, the NFL updated the headset system from analog to digital to ensure clear communication. The headset’s earphones attach to the inside of the helmet with hook and loop to prevent the equipment from moving.Cable Management
The NFL relies heavily on various forms of technology, from high-definition cameras and microphones to communication equipment and data transmission tools. With all this tech, managing cables effectively has become essential to ensure smooth operation. Without proper cable management, the abundance of wires could lead to tangling, tripping hazards, and even equipment malfunctions.
To address this, team personnel use solutions like hook and loop cable straps, cable sleeves, and cable trays to bundle and organize loose cords. This keeps the setup neat and reduces the risk of disconnections or damage. For camera operators, audio engineers, and other technical staff, effective cable management allows them to move around freely without worrying about stepping on or snagging cords, which is crucial during live broadcasts when every second counts.

Football Cleats
NFL players wear football cleats to provide traction for the various surfaces they play on. Cleats prevent slipping in all types of weather conditions and on different playing surfaces. Football cleats feature laces, but some styles come with hook and loop across the top of the cleat for extra security and support.Gloves
A team’s receivers and defensive backs usually wear tight-fitting gloves for comfort and protection while on the field. Gloves can also help them hang on to a slippery ball in wet conditions. To ensure a tight fit, the gloves fasten to a player’s wrists with hook and loop.Hook and Loop for More Than Just Sundays

Q. What shoulder pads do NFL players wear?
A. NFL players typically wear shoulder pads customized to their position, such as "flat" pads for skill players (wide receivers, quarterbacks) for mobility and "cantilevered" pads for linemen for extra impact protection. Brands like Riddell, Schutt, and XTECH are popular for their durability and tailored fit.
